Yamaha Disklaviers are only installed in new pianos at Yamaha factories. This is why they work without incident most of the time! Seriously though, the outstanding feature of the Disklavier is that it can both Record and playback fine nuances of piano playing. You can have installed into any piano a PianoDisc or QRS Pianomation system that will play back MIDI files. In fact, the QRS Chili system will have both the CD and floppy disk drives, and will allow you to play MIDI files you have burned to a CD yourself! The big drawback of these systems is that they have yet to produce a decent Record system. Although they each have a rocker arm or mylar tab system that will record the keys, neither has a good pedal record or playback. However, if all you want to do is play MIDI files, or their CDs, I think they are great retro fits.
